WebJun 3, 2013 · When you open up your Git Bash, you should be in your home directory by default. Now create the .bashrc file (if on Windows 7 the file should be named .bashrc. ). If you're not in the home directory, change into it by typing: cd and pressing Enter. cd, without any other parameters listed after, will always return the home directory. WebOpen the Start menu by clicking on the Windows icon and typing “Git Bash” into the search bar. The icon for Git Bash and the words “Git Bash Desktop App” will appear. Click on the icon or the words “Git Bash Desktop App” to open Git Bash. 5. A new window will open. This is the Git Bash CLI where we will run Bash commands.

In this detailed ... can number registration tamilnadu onlineWebFirst, you should check to make sure you don’t already have a key. By default, a user’s SSH keys are stored in that user’s ~/.ssh directory.
